Metode Kueri Ulang
Updates data dalam objek Recordset dengan mengeksekusi ulang kueri yang menjadi dasar objek.
Sintaks
recordset.Requery Options
Parameter
Opsi
Pilihan. Bitmask yang berisi nilai ExecuteOptionEnum dan CommandTypeEnum yang memengaruhi operasi ini.
Catatan
Jika Opsi diatur ke adAsyncExecute, operasi ini akan dijalankan secara asinkron dan peristiwa RecordsetChangeComplete akan dikeluarkan ketika disimpulkan. Nilai ExecuteOpenEnumadExecuteNoRecords atau adExecuteStream tidak boleh digunakan dengan Kueri Ulang.
Keterangan
Gunakan metode Kueri Ulang untuk merefresh seluruh konten objek Recordset dari sumber data dengan menerbitkan kembali perintah asli dan mengambil data untuk kedua kalinya. Memanggil metode ini setara dengan memanggil metode Tutup dan Buka secara berturut-turut. Jika Anda mengedit rekaman saat ini atau menambahkan rekaman baru, kesalahan akan terjadi.
Saat objek Recordset terbuka, properti yang menentukan sifat kursor (CursorType, LockType, MaxRecords, dan sebagainya) bersifat baca-saja. Dengan demikian, metode Kueri Ulang hanya dapat merefresh kursor saat ini. Untuk mengubah salah satu properti kursor dan melihat hasilnya, Anda harus menggunakan metode Tutup sehingga properti menjadi baca/tulis lagi. Anda kemudian dapat mengubah pengaturan properti dan memanggil metode Buka untuk membuka kembali kursor.
Berlaku Untuk
Lihat juga
Contoh Jalankan, Kueri Ulang, dan Hapus Metode (VB)
Contoh Jalankan, Kueri Ulang, dan Hapus Metode (VBScript)
Contoh Jalankan, Kueri Ulang, dan Hapus Metode (VC++)
Properti CommandText (ADO)